Pre-Pharmacy
Course Requirements
General pharmacy school requirements include:
- Two semesters of general biology with laboratories
- Two semesters of general chemistry with laboratories
- Two semesters of organic chemistry with laboratories
- Two semesters of physics with laboratories
- Two semesters of English
- One semester of calculus
- One semester of microeconomics
- One semester of microbiology with laboratory
- One semester of statistics
- One semester of human anatomy
- Public speaking required by some colleges
- 10–19 hours of elective courses

PCAT
The PCAT tests the following subject areas:
- Writing (part I)
- Verbal Ability
- Analogies
- Sentence Completion
- Biology
- General Biology
- Microbiology
- Human Anatomy
- Human Physiology
- Chemistry
- Inorganic Chemistry
- Organic Chemistry
- Writing (part II)
- Reading Comprehension
- Reading Comprehension
- Analytical Skills
- Ability to Evaluate Passages
- Quantitative Ability
- Basic Math
- Algebra
- Probability and Statistics
- Pre-calculus
- Calculus
Competitive applicants
- Overall GPA: 3.0-3.5
- PCAT overall score: 75
Factors that increase competitiveness:
- Community service/volunteer work
- Experience in the field
- Leadership
- Strong communication skills
